Dizzee Rascal was never top of the class as a kid – but school taught him to be a fighter.
The rapper - real name Dylan Mills - was always getting into scraps between classes. And now credits his rough East London high school for turning him from a boy to a man.
‘I went to every school in my area and was kicked out of all of them,' the 22-year-old tells Style magazine.
'I learnt to be a man early at school, but being a man was about fighting. They don’t teach you to think. You just learn to fight.
‘We would play football games, and if you missed a goal, everyone would beat you up. Same with basketball. Miss a point and you’re beaten up.
'Any reason anyone could find to beat you up, they would do it.’
